特别是在处理来自不同国家和地区的数据时,编码问题尤为突出
GBK 编码作为一种在简体中文环境下广泛使用的字符集,能够支持更多的汉字和符号,因此,在 Linux 系统中创建和管理 GBK 编码的文件显得尤为重要
本文将详细介绍如何在 Linux 下创建 GBK 编码的文件,并提供一系列实用工具和技巧,帮助读者轻松应对编码转换和文件处理的需求
一、GBK 编码简介 GBK 编码(GuoBiao Kuozhan,国家标准扩展)是一种扩展的国标码,全称为《汉字内码扩展规范》(GB 2312 的扩充,GBK 1.0)
它兼容 GB2312 和 ISO-8859-1,并增加了大量的汉字和符号,能够表示几乎所有常用的汉字
GBK 编码在简体中文环境下被广泛应用,特别是在互联网、文档处理和数据库存储等领域
二、Linux 下创建 GBK 文件的常用方法 在 Linux 系统中,创建 GBK 编码文件可以通过多种方法实现,包括使用命令行工具、文本编辑器以及编程语言库等
以下将详细介绍几种常用的方法
1.使用 `iconv` 命令 `iconv` 是一个用于字符集转换的命令行工具,它能够将文件从一种编码格式转换为另一种编码格式
在创建 GBK 编码文件时,我们可以先创建一个文本文件,然后使用`iconv`将其转换为 GBK 编码
步骤一:创建原始文件 首先,使用任何文本编辑器(如`nano`、`vim` 或`gedit`)创建一个文本文件,例如`example.txt`
nano example.txt 在文件中输入一些文本内容,然后保存并退出编辑器
步骤二:使用 iconv 转换编码 接下来,使用 `iconv` 命令将文件转换为 GBK 编码: iconv -f UTF-8 -t GBK example.txt -o example_gbk.txt 其中,`-f` 参数指定源文件编码(UTF-8),`-t` 参数指定目标文件编码(GBK),`-o` 参数指定输出文件名(`example_gbk.txt`)
2. 使用文本编辑器设置编码 许多现代文本编辑器(如`VSCode`、`SublimeText`和 `Atom`)都支持在保存文件时指定编码格式
以下是使用`VSCode` 创建 GBK 编码文件的步骤: 步骤一:安装 VSCode 如果尚未安装 VSCode,可以从其官方网站下载安装包并进行安装
步骤二:打开或创建文件 启动 VSCode,打开或创建一个新的文本文件
步骤三:设置文件编码 在 VSCode 的右下角状态栏中,可以看到当前文件的编码格式(默认为 UTF-8)
Linux系统下轻松玩转:如何快速更换工作目录
Linux环境下轻松创建GBK编码文件
Hyper调用显卡技巧揭秘
EBS 12.2.0 Linux系统部署指南
如何高效删除Hyper链接技巧
Linux高手:自己实现系统小工具
打造Linux ARM内核镜像的实用指南
Linux系统下轻松玩转:如何快速更换工作目录
EBS 12.2.0 Linux系统部署指南
Linux高手:自己实现系统小工具
打造Linux ARM内核镜像的实用指南
Linux系统烧录全攻略:从零开始掌握烧录技巧
Linux系统下轻松更名技巧
Linux PKI目录详解:构建安全基石
Linux系统下ODBC的配置与使用指南
Linux系统下高效搭建Samba服务教程
Linux技巧:轻松屏蔽外网访问
利用Linux MySQL Workbench高效管理数据库技巧
宝德Linux:高效能服务器的创新之选